You can't when using ClickOnce. The file names / URL's of OneDrive aren't in a format ClickOnce understands. You could write your own update mechanism to check updates though. That is very well possible. You can use the REST API to access the files, or publish the file paths on your own server.

WebOct 18, 2024 · In SharePoint Online Farm trust solution is not allowed so only sandboxed solution can be developed and deployed. You can create a sandbox solution locally and test, once done then upload to SharePoint online. Creation of Visual Web Part- Solution. Sandbox code has been deprecated for some time.
